1 #!/usr/bin/perl
4 # Perform primitive binning into 8-bit bins (take 8 bits of randomness
5 # at a time) and see if the distribution is flat. The output should be
6 # checked by eye - are all the numbers roughly the same?
8 # Redirect the output from this to a file - and make a cup of coffee while
9 # it runs. This program is a CPU Hog!
